Daniel Isaiah
Saturday, September 24, 2011 - 23:30 - Sunday, September 25, 2011 - 00:20
Daniel was born in Montreal and has been writing songs and leading bands there all his life, from very early teenaged days in the Harry Rags, to his later endeavours with Shoot the Moon and Percy Farm. He recently released his debut solo album High Twilight on Secret City Records (Plants and Animals, Patrick Watson, Miracle Fortress). Daniel is also an award-winning filmmaker, and is just as likely to draw inspiration from Federico Fellini or Ingmar Bergman as Leonard Cohen or Lou Reed.
Parlovr
Sunday, September 25, 2011 - 00:30 - Monday, September 26, 2011 - 01:30
Born in Montréal at the same moment as orchestral indie pop, PARLOVR couldn’t be further from the sweeping sounds of brass, strings and woodwinds. This trio’s trademark: good time rock, loud and catchy melodies and sing-along choruses. -- ca
